Why are we interested in “common” skates??

• Assessed as Critically Endangered:• Large, long-lived, low

reproductive rate

• Highly vulnerable to overfishing and bycatch

• Now absent from most of its former range; some small populations left, incl. in Argyll

• Important to know population size, movements of individual animals How do we tell individuals apart?

Photo-ID as a method• Non-invasive!

• Assumptions:1. Individuals can be reliably

distinguished through visible marks

2. Marks are stable over extended periods, allowing individuals to be re-identified over time

3. The proportion of identifiable individuals in a population is relatively high

4. Populations are not so large as to make recapture rates impractically low

5. Individuals can be reliably photographed without excessive effort so as to make the method impractical

Skate photo-ID

• Lots of spots!• Location, size, brightness, patterns…

• Fin nicks, scratches (nonpermanent!)

Benefits of skate photo-ID

• Allows confirmation of skate identity independent of tags/scanners

• Can incorporate information from the public

• Historical photos (pre-PIT tagging) can confirm long-term presence & movements

• Photos can inform about general health, diseases etc.

Results so far…

• 486 photos from 2011-2016 (Ronnie Campbell)

• 171 photos from 2016 (SNH)

• 413 capture events over 165 days

• Mainly females

• Most pictures usable for matching

Results so far…

•251 individuals in the catalogue

•34% have been recaptured at least once

•Recapture intervals vary from <1 day to 1613 days(4 years, 5 months)

What makes a good picture?

•Skate flat on deck

•Photo taken from above

• In focus

•Whole body visible

•No reflections or shadows

Other ways to monitor skates:

•Baited lander sitting on seabed, with GoPro video camera

•5x deployed in northern Firth of Lorn, for ~2 hours each time (July 2017)

•At least 7 visits by skate, incl. 4 which could be individually identified
